Overview
The Goodmans were a singing Christian-based family who toured the world from the 1990s-early 2000s. On Sunday, December 8, 1996, father Steve Goodman and five of his children were in a car accident that resulted in the death of sons David (age 12) and Peter (age 11) and daughter LeAnne (age 10). They were buried together on December 14. Steve, and daughters Aimee and Andrea were on life support and had various complications, but eventually recovered. The family immediately resumed their worldwide touring with a new mission, to speak of their personal experiences rebuilding their family after the devastation of the accident. On December 20 the following year, the story was aired on TV as a musically charged documentary called Fortress of Love, hosted by Merrill Osmond and with music by Kenneth Cope.
